Connected TV is bought by household, not by broadcast region — so a single practice can run a thirty-second spot on the televisions in the homes nearest its door. Almost nobody in your category is doing this yet.
Spotify, podcasts and streaming radio during the commute, targeted to the postcodes around you. Nobody skips audio — they are driving.
Digital out-of-home on the roads, transit and retail screens people already pass on the way to you. Bought screen by screen, not by region.
A content day on site each quarter, cut into a month of reels, statics and stories. You are in them — that is the entire reason they work.
Display and video across the sites and apps your patients already use, bought programmatically and fenced tightly to your service area.
Earned coverage in local, regional and trade press. A third party vouching for you does work no advertisement can do — and then we run the coverage through every other channel.
Recalls, reactivation and offers to the list you already own. Most practices sit on thousands of lapsed patients and have never once asked them back.

Because it is no longer expensive. Connected TV is bought by household, not by broadcast region, so a single-location practice can put a thirty-second spot on the television in the four thousand homes nearest its door. Ten years ago that was a national-brand budget. Today it sits comfortably inside a mid-size local media plan and almost nobody in your category is using it.
Then the question is whether anyone is planning across channels. Search, social, television, audio, screens and press behave completely differently, and buying them separately means nobody sees where the money is actually working. That coordination is most of the value we add, and it is the part a single freelancer structurally cannot do.
We work inside the advertising rules of your college or law society and read them before we write a word. Nothing goes live without your sign-off, and if a claim cannot be substantiated it does not appear — which is also just better advertising.
The report and the ownership. Most agencies show impressions, reach and rankings because those numbers always go up. We report booked appointments and what each one cost, by channel. And every account is in your name, so leaving costs you nothing but a notice period.
A few hours in the discovery sprint, a shoot day each quarter, and roughly an hour a month on the reporting call. One person who can approve creative, and access to your existing accounts. We handle everything else.
For a single location running search, social and connected TV, media of five to fifteen thousand a month is where the plan starts to work properly. Multi-location groups run considerably more.
